The Joy of Short Breaks in Cosy Glamping Pods

Many individuals struggle to choose between outside rustic beauty and home comforts when planning a short holiday. Camping may sound nice, but British weather, shoddy tents, and outdated facilities frequently ruin the experience. Fortunately, glamping pods have become a popular compromise. These smartly created buildings combine nature, comfort, and convenience, making them suitable for couples, families, and lone travellers.

Glamping pods let vacationers experience the countryside in comfort. Glamping pods offer a dry, secure, and insulated spot to relax. These pods, made from sustainable materials like timber, integrate into their natural surroundings and are eco-friendly. These cosy wooden houses offer a delightful getaway from modern life due to their aesthetic appeal.

The ease and stress-free nature of glamping pods makes them ideal for short breaks. Campers must pack tents, poles, mallets, airbeds and gas cookers, which might be difficult. Glamping pods have beds, heating, lighting, and sometimes cooking. Spend less time packing and more time relaxing. It is hassle-free and exciting like a country getaway.

The comfort of glamping pods is a major draw. Most pods are insulated and weatherproof, which is vital in the UK’s volatile environment. Your room will stay warm and dry on a cold spring evening or a midsummer deluge. Many glamping pods have electric connections, lighting, and bathrooms, making a damp night under canvas enjoyable. Some have hot tubs, underfloor heating, or outside chairs, making the stay memorable.

Travellers increasingly prioritise sustainability, and glamping pods typically meet this need. Many use recycled materials, solar power, and composting toilets to reduce their environmental impact. Glamping pods boost eco-tourism and offer a unique experience. Modern principles and comfort make it a fantastic pick.

Glamping pods are a great way for families to introduce their kids to the joys of the great outdoors without the hassle of camping. Kids adore sleeping in pods, and parents like the security and shelter. Glamping pods offer both freedom and security, with space to run around outside and safe, contained housing within. Many places have nature paths, wildlife viewing, fire pits, and board games for kids to enjoy.

Accessibility is another benefit. Many contemporary glamping pods have level access and adaptive amenities, making them more accessible than tents or cabins. This allows more individuals to enjoy the outdoors, even those who find camping inconvenient or uncomfortable. The pod industry has evolved to meet a wider range of demands, from wheelchair-accessible to more comfortable options for persons with limited mobility.
